Transaction d66181a1eac602ddbe19c50e4f97c703cc5495150bed8cc4e62ec0c1b0a9a493
1 Input
1 Output
-
d66181a1eac602ddbe19c50e4f97c703cc5495150bed8cc4e62ec0c1b0a9a493:0
- value
- 21113
- script pubkey
- OP_0 OP_PUSHBYTES_20 376c0cf41c2f8b6c12985ddea54568c3d40c426c
- address
- bc1qxakqeaqu979kcy5cth0223tgc02qcsnvn7r0v3